Queen’s College trounce Mae’s 3-1

Petra/Milo Schools’ U-18 Football…

Queen’s College ended their round-robin matches in  the 5th Petra Organised Milo School’s under-18 Football Championship with a comprehensive 3-1 victory over  arch rivals Mae’s Secondary.

The round-robin stages concluded with 19 goals being scored on Sunday at the Ministry of Education Ground, Carifesta

Kevin Williams opened the scoring for the Camp road unit in the 12th minute while Jonathan Willis (58th) and Michael Hunter (66th) added the other two; Isaiah Stephens was the lone scorer  for Mae’s in the  27th.  School of the Nations also had a resounding victory, winning 8-0 over Central High  via hat-trick from Andy Parks  who  netted in  the 7th, 56th and 69th. Support came from the heels of Peter Perez (37th & 55th), Quadel DeFreitas (5th), Darren Thomas (9th) and Jibril Abdullah (57th).
Similarly, Tutorial High won 2-0 against St. George’s  due to a brace by Travis Hercules, scoring in the 44th and 68th.
Meanwhile, North  Georgetown edged Dolphin Secondary 3-2 with Beres Parkinson netting twice, first in the 9th and then the 36th  and teammate Leandre Gilbert in the 3rd while Brandon Solomon (27th) and Rayon Bailey (47th)   tried desperately to secure a point for their team.
The championship will now move into the elimination round as the top two finishers in each group have advanced.
Winner of the tourney will receive $500,000 towards a school project and the championship trophy while the second, third and fourth placed sides will pocket $300,000,$200,000 and $100,000 respectively towards a school initiative and a trophy.
